Closing date: 28 November 2022A bit about the role...The Senior Strategy Manager is a key position in Homes Englands central strategy team, which forms part of the Strategy, Research, Analysis and Sponsorship (SRAS) Unit. The team plays a critical role in the interface between policy and delivery, translatingGovernment housing and regeneration priorities into delivery strategies and the Agencys operations. The team works between the fast-paced political realm of Whitehall and the longer-term world of delivering housing and regeneration projects.Reporting to the Assistant Director of Strategy, much of your work will focus on informing and advising the Executive Leadership Team and the Homes England Board through written and verbal briefings. You will be responsible for driving processes that buildconsensus among senior leaders, so that the Agency can continue deliver against Governments stated policy objectives. You will enjoy working in an innovative, fun and engaging way and be able to negotiate with and persuade others.Who are we Homes England, the governments housing and regeneration agency, plays a central role in tackling the housing challenges the country now faces. We have the appetite, influence, expertise and resource to drive positive market change, and our mission is toensure more homes are built in areas of greatest need, improve affordability and create a sustainable housing market.Following the publication of the governments Levelling Up White Paper, Homes England has also been tasked with a core role in spearheading regeneration, partnering with places to reduce economic disparity, empower local leaders and create equal opportunitiesacross the country to ensure communities reach their full potential.What we offer...
